[Priiloader](https://github.com/DacoTaco/priiloader) is an essential tool authored by [DacoTaco](https://github.com/DacoTaco) that adds a level of brick protection to your Wii. It loads before the Wii System Menu does. The tool can also apply hacks that are used to enhance, unlock, and/or fix many System Menu features.
|
|
|
|
Additionally, it can be used to quickly launch any Title or Homebrew, or change the way Wii autoboots.

### Requirements
|
|
|
|
* An SD card or USB drive
|
|
* [Priiloader Installer](https://oscwii.org/library/app/priiloader) (the `.zip` file)
|
|
* [Load Priiloader](https://oscwii.org/library/app/loadpriiloader) (the `.zip` file)
|
|
|
|
#### Optional Requirements for vWii (highly recommended)
|
|
|
|
* An SD card
|
|
* [Priiloader Wii U Forwarder](https://github.com/DacoTaco/priiloader/releases/download/0.10.0/PriiloaderWiiUForwarder.zip) (direct download)
|
|
* [Aroma](https://wiiu.hacks.guide/#/aroma/getting-started) must be installed on your console for Priiloader Wii U Forwarder to function.

### Instructions
|
|
|
|
{% capture vwii-notes %}
|
|
|
|
If you are using a vWii:
|
|
|
|
+ Do NOT install a theme after installing Priiloader, or you will BRICK your vWii!
|
|
+ Priiloader does not have any impact on Wii U VC titles.
|
|
|
|
{% endcapture %}
|
|
|
|
<div class="notice--danger">{{ vwii-notes | markdownify }}</div>
|
|
|
|
#### Section I - Prep Work
|
|
|
|
1. Power off your console.
|
|
1. Insert your SD card or USB drive into your computer.
|
|
1. Copy the `apps` folder from the LoadPriiloader `.zip` to the root of your SD card or USB drive.
|
|
1. Copy the `apps` folder from the priiloader `.zip` to the root of your SD card or USB drive.
|
|
1. (vWii only) Copy the `wiiu` folder from the PriiloaderWiiUForwarder `.zip` to the root of your SD card.
|
|
1. Reinsert your SD card or USB drive into your console.
|
|
|
|
#### Section II - Installing Priiloader
|
|
|
|
1. Power on your console.
|
|
1. Launch the Homebrew Channel.
|
|
1. Launch Priiloader installer from the list of homebrew.
|
|
1. Press the + Button on Wii Remote or the A Button on a GameCube controller.
|
|
|
|

|
|
|
|

|
|
|
|
1. Press A to return to the Homebrew Channel.
|
|
|
|
#### Section III - Entering Priiloader
|
|
|
|
1. Press the HOME button, then select Exit to System Menu to exit the Homebrew Channel.
|
|
1. Your device will have loaded the Priiloader menu.
|
|
|
|

|
|
|
|
Later on, to enter it you can:
|
|
|
|
+ Hold the RESET on a Wii while turning it on
|
|
+ Wii Only
|
|
+ Hold the ESC key on a connected USB keyboard while turning on the console
|
|
+ Wii, vWii and Mini
|
|
+ Run the "Load Priiloader" tool from the HBC
|
|
+ Wii, vWii and Mini
|
|
+ Run the "Priiloader Wii U Forwarder" tool
|
|
+ vWii Only
|
|
|
|
#### Section IV - Configuring Priiloader
|
|
|
|
1. Scroll down to `System Menu Hacks` and press `A`.
|
|
|
|

|
|
|
|
If you have put the Priiloader installer on your USB drive, make sure you do not have an SD card inserted at the same time. <br>
|
|
Doing so will cause Priiloader to fail to find the `hacks_hash.ini` file.
|
|
{: .notice--warning}
|
|
|
|
1. Scroll down to each of the following options and press `A`:
|
|
+ `Block Online Updates`
|
|
+ If you are NOT using a CRT display: `Remove Deflicker`
|
|
1. For the following options, enable the options according to your console:
|
|
+ Wii:
|
|
+ If you are using 480p mode: `480p graphics fix in the system menu`
|
|
+ Block Disc Updates
|
|
+ Wii mini:
|
|
+ Block Disc Updates
|
|
1. Scroll down to `save settings` and press A.
|
|
1. Press `B` to return to the main menu.
